Ingredients
For the Sponge Cake Base
- 1 cup all-purpose flour
- ¾ cup granulated sugar
- 3 large eggs
- 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
- ½ teaspoon baking powder
- ¼ teaspoon salt
For the Strawberry Cream Layer
- 1 cup strawberry puree
- 1 cup heavy whipping cream
- ¼ cup powdered sugar
- 1 teaspoon gelatin (optional for stability)
For the Peach Layer
- 1½ cups diced fresh or canned peaches
- 2 tablespoons sugar (optional if using fresh peaches)
For the Whipped Cream Topping
- 1½ cups heavy whipping cream
- 3 tablespoons powdered sugar
- 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
For Garnish
- Fresh raspberries
- Peach slices
- Mint leaves (optional)
- Powdered sugar for dusting
Step-by-Step Instructions
1️⃣ Bake the Sponge Cake
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C) and grease an 8-inch square pan.
In a bowl, beat the eggs and sugar until the mixture becomes light and fluffy. Add the vanilla extract.
In another bowl, mix flour, baking powder, and salt. Gently fold the dry ingredients into the egg mixture.
Pour the batter into the pan and bake for 18–22 minutes until lightly golden. Let the cake cool completely.
2️⃣ Prepare the Strawberry Cream Layer
Whip the heavy cream with powdered sugar until soft peaks form.
Slowly fold in the strawberry puree to create a light pink strawberry cream.
If you want a firmer mousse layer, dissolve gelatin in warm water and mix it into the cream.
Spread the strawberry cream evenly over the cooled sponge cake.
3️⃣ Add the Peach Layer
Spread diced peaches evenly over the strawberry cream layer.
Press them gently so they settle into the cream.
The peaches add sweet juiciness and beautiful golden color.
4️⃣ Prepare the Whipped Cream Topping
Whip the heavy cream with powdered sugar and vanilla until stiff peaks form.
Spread this fluffy whipped cream layer over the peaches.
Use a spatula to create a soft textured finish, similar to the cake shown in the image.
5️⃣ Decorate the Cake
Top the cake with:
- Fresh raspberries
- Peach slices
- Mint leaves
Lightly dust powdered sugar over the top for an elegant look.
Tips for the Perfect Fruit Cream Cake
- Chill the cake for 2–3 hours before serving so the layers set properly.
- Use ripe peaches for the best flavor.
- Fresh raspberries add a bright tart contrast to the sweet cream.
- A square cake pan helps achieve the layered look seen in the image.
Frequently Asked Questions
Can I use canned peaches?
Yes! Just drain them well before adding to the cake.
How long does this cake last?
It stays fresh in the refrigerator for 2–3 days.
Can I replace raspberries with strawberries?
Absolutely. Strawberries work beautifully for decoration.
Can I make this cake ahead of time?
Yes. It’s actually better after chilling for several hours.
Can I freeze this cake?
It’s not recommended because the whipped cream layers may lose texture.
What other fruits work well in this recipe?
Mango, pineapple, and blueberries are excellent substitutes.
